The Surging Popularity of Online Betting
The online gambling industry has experienced a remarkable surge in popularity in recent years, driven by the increasing accessibility and convenience of digital platforms. With the rise of smartphones and high-speed internet, the barriers to entry have been significantly lowered, allowing more Americans to engage in online betting activities. According to industry projections, the market for online casinos, lotteries, and sports betting is expected to reach a staggering .98 billion in 2023, and by 2029, the anticipated market volume is projected to reach .8 billion, with the number of online gambling users expected to reach 95.8 million.The Addictive Nature of Online Gambling
While many view online gambling as harmless entertainment, the reality is that it can trigger addictive behaviors akin to those associated with substance abuse. The brain's reward system is stimulated by the thrill and anticipation of potential winnings, leading to a cycle of increased betting activity, higher credit card balances, and mounting debt. The ease and accessibility of online platforms make it particularly challenging for individuals to maintain a healthy balance, as the temptation to gamble can be ever-present.The Emergence of Cryptocurrency Gambling
The rise of Bitcoin and other cryptocurrencies has further complicated the online gambling landscape, enabling instantaneous fund transfers and increasing the potential for massive financial losses. The anonymity and decentralized nature of these digital currencies have made it easier for individuals to engage in high-risk gambling activities, often without the safeguards and oversight that traditional financial institutions provide.The Regulatory Landscape and Its Implications
